SAS Programming

SAS Programming for Researchers and Social Scientists is a step-by-step tutorial on programming with the SAS language. The book takes a semi-structured approach to writing programs that are easy to trace and debug. Examples are taken from common statistical tasks that researchers and social scientists often must conduct. An advantage of using SAS is that it is a full-featured programming language, as well as a statistical package that has dozens of built-in analyses, both simple and complex. SAS offers both a commercial version that comes with incredible tech support (I’ve never waiting more than 5 minutes and they have always resolved my issue), and a free version that comes with only community support.
